Deal of the Year (£2.5m - £10m)

The CTW Hardfacing Management Buyout which was led by Peter Wilmer and Jack Ware has been nominated for ‘Deal of the Year’ in the £2.5m - £10m category. In a linked transaction, CTW Hardfacing also acquired the trade and assets of larger supplier, which will further bolster the range of services offered by CTW Hardfacing.

This is the second MBO that our Corporate Finance team has completed for CTW Hardfacing, with the first taking place back in 2018, with that again being led by Peter Wilmer and Jack Ware.

BRM Solicitors (led by Rory Conwill) provided legal advice on the transaction. NatWest and Royal Bank of Scotland Invoice Finance supported the transaction with a funding package that included a term loan, a commercial mortgage and an invoice discounting facility. NatWest were advised by Clarion.

 

Deal of the Year (Sub £2.5m)

Our second ‘Deal of the Year’ nomination is in the ‘Sub £2.5m’ category. The Hawsons Corporate Finance team, led by Peter Wilmer, Scott Sanderson and Jack Ware successfully advised on Spencer Estate Agents’ Transition to Employee Ownership. This deal allows all employees to share in the future success and growth of Spencer Estate Agents, as they have become beneficiaries of the trust. Legal services were provided by Paul Trudgill, Pete Turk and Molly Rae of Knights.

Private Equity / Venture Capital Deal of the Year

Our third ‘Deal of the Year’ nomination recognises our role as lead advisors for the sale of Bank Park to Intelli-Park. Bank Park are a car parking operator with sites across the UK, while PE-Backed Intelli-Park are a provider of parking technology and management services in the UK and Germany. The deal was described as “the perfect fit” by Hawsons Corporate Finance Director, Jack Ware, while Intelli-Park group chief executive, Ben Cooke, was “thrilled with the acquisition of Bank Park”, and stated that the deal will “enhance our national expansion”.

Jack Ware and Peter Wilmer of the Hawsons Corporate Finance team acted as the lead advisor, with Michael Hall and Molly Rae of Knights providing legal advice to the shareholders of Bank Park. Intelli-Park were supported by a legal team from Pinsent Masons and by Cortus Advisory Group on financial and tax due diligence.
